On August 8, 2022, we enter the 2022-2023 GCA school year and look forward to educating your scholars. We hope you've enjoyed your summer! As we transition back to school, we encourage our scholars to come prepared with all of their school supplies and uniforms. 
 
 
 
Students must arrive at school each day wearing Official Garland Classical Academy uniform shirts with the school's crest.
 
Black PoloGrey PoloGold PoloGreen Polo
 
These include black, gray, gold and hunter green polo shirts. Shirts must be buttoned such that only the uppermost button remains undone. Shirts must always be tucked in, and shirttails must be long enough to stay tucked in. At no time can skin or undergarments be visible between the bottom of a shirt/blouse and the top of pants, this includes during physical education or other athletic activities. A white undershirt may be worn; colored undershirts are not permitted.
 
 

All students are expected to wear khaki or black uniform pants/slacks or knee length shorts or skirts, as part of their school uniform. Pants/shorts are to be worn at the waist with a belt. Belts must be solid in color (black, brown or navy) and may not include spikes, grommets, graphics/pictures, rhinestones, or a buckle larger than a driver’s license. Skirts and dresses must be at knee length. Cargo pants are not permitted. Students must remain in school uniform while on campus after school, unless changing for a school athletic activity or another pre-approved school activity.

Students must wear closed-toe, closed-heel, walking shoes (your choice of color) with soles. Shoes must not have lights, sequins, glitter or wheels. Work boots will not be permitted. Athletic shoes must be worn for Physical Education. Flip-flops, crocs, sandals, moccasins, and or house shoes will not be permitted. Dress boots may be worn underneath long pants only. Shoes must be non-marring (does not leave black scuff marks on the floor). Laces on shoes must be pulled through and well-tied. Socks must be solid in color and worn appropriately, as not to make a fashion statement. Leggings will not be permitted as acceptable school attire.


Students are permitted to wear Garland Classical sweaters and or hoodies with school logos in the classroom, as classroom temperatures can be cool. Winter coats or winter jackets can be worn to school, but not in the classroom.

Spirit Day Attire: (All Grades) Every Friday is designated as Spirit Day.

 

spirit shirt.jpgcloseout spirit shirt.jpg

 

 

Students are permitted to wear Blue Jeans without holes, without slits, and without decorations or embellishments, along with the Garland Classical Academy Spirit shirt only. Students may not wear skinny or baggy jeans.

The GCA After Care Program is an opportunity for students of Garland Classical Academy to extend their school day and broaden their learning through organized activities that engage their hearts, mind, and body. The program takes place on the campus of Garland Classical Academy and is facilitated by RES employees.

 

After Care plans include the following learning opportunities:

 

  • Snack time (healthy snack and refillable water bottle brought from home)
  • 30 minutes for homework*
  • Structured and unstructured physical activities

 

*There is no guarantee that all homework will be completed during this time. Parents will need to check students’ work for quality and completion.

 

Hours of Operation:  Monday through Friday, 3:45 pm - 6:30 pm on school days ONLY

 

Program Choices include:

 

5 Day (M-F) 3:45 pm to 6:30 pm =        $230 per month due by the 10th of each month

                                                (each additional sibling $180 per month)

 

5 Day (M-F) 3:45 pm to 5:00 pm =        $140 per month due by the 10th of each month

 

3 Day (choose 3 days) 3:45 pm to 6:30 pm = $140 per month due by the 10th of each month

 

 

Drop-In Fee is $25 per day regardless of the hours spent in the program (for emergency purposes ONLY)

 

 

ONE TIME NON REFUNDABLE DEPOSIT OF $20 CASH DUE AT TIME OF REGISTRATION

Tuition Policy:

● Tuition is due on the 1st of each month and must be paid in full no later than the 10th.

 

● You may pay using the online payment center on Skyward or  

    a cashier’s check made out to Garland Classical Academy. You may make your

    payment as you pick up your child or drop off payment at the school’s office.

 

● If a payment is received after the 10th a $20.00 late fee will be assessed.

 

● If tuition and late fees are not paid by the 20th of the month your child will no longer

   be allowed to attend the program.

 

● Late Pick-Up Policy:

   Late fees will be assessed to your student’s account if you are late picking them up.    

   The late fee is $1 for every minute after 6:30. All late fees must be paid in cash by the

   end of the month or your student will be at risk of no longer being allowed to attend

   the program.
